Filipina wins science award for ‘black holes’

MANILA, Philippines—Rather than be preoccupied with the flurry on Earth, 24-year-old Reinabelle Reyes has fostered a fascination for the bustle of outer space...
...A Ph.D. candidate at Princeton University in New Jersey, the Filipino astrophysicist was accorded the “Chambliss Astronomy Achievement Student Award” at the annual meeting of the American Astronomical Society in January...
